DBS Marina Regatta Dragon Boat 2012 held from 4-6 May 2012 in the Marina Bay Waterfront area, Singapore. The international Dragon Boat race event sponsored by DBS Bank attracted about 100 teams to compete in various races and many teams are from overseas countries like Malaysia, Philippines, Hong Kong, Brunei and Indonesia. The Indonesians are all out to win as seen by the way they trained in the waters. Kabe No Ana Japanese Pasta at Nex Shopping Mall (Basement 1) is a place where I go to for nice 'Japanese style' pasta. The place sells fresh pasta with fresh ingredients. This outlet is a branch from their main store and many stores in Japan (which started in 1953). Well, with such a long history in their pasta making, the food looks and tastes good. Mrupupup had fried garlic prawns (nice), chicken salad (yummy chicken), prawns cream pasta (delicous) and salmon baked rice (yumms). Totally enjoyed their food and not too expensive.
